Why this comes up

The problem

Fitting out an office means coordinating trades who each assume someone else has handled the dependency. The cabling contractor waits on the electrician, the phone provider waits on the broadband, and the opening date slips.

How is this different from IT relocation?
Relocation moves an existing setup to a new address, so most of the work is sequencing and transfer. This builds a setup from nothing — new tenant, new accounts, new network — which is a different job with fewer constraints and more decisions.
How early do you need to be involved?
Before the lease is signed if possible, and certainly before fit-out starts. Cabling is dramatically cheaper before the walls are closed and the flooring is down, and connectivity lead times only work backwards from a date you know early.
Can you work alongside our fit-out contractor?
Yes, and it is the norm. We take the IT dependencies — where cabling runs, where the comms cabinet lives, what power it needs — and give them to the contractor as requirements rather than leaving both sides to assume.
Do you handle small offices?
Yes. A five-person office is a smaller version of the same sequence, and the decisions made at that size are the ones that cause pain at twenty if they were made badly.
